What Happens If You Stop Eating Sugar
In the long term, cutting out sugar can contribute to overall longevity and a reduced risk of chronic diseases. High sugar diets are linked to a variety of health problems, including obesity, heart disease, diabetes, and certain cancers. By reducing sugar intake, you can lower your risk for these conditions and support long-term health and wellness.
In summary, eliminating sugar from your diet can lead to numerous health benefits, including improved energy levels, better mental clarity, clearer skin, weight loss, improved heart health, better digestion, enhanced mood, and a reduced risk of chronic diseases. While the initial withdrawal phase can be challenging, the long-term benefits of cutting out sugar make it a worthwhile endeavor for many people seeking to improve their overall health and well-being.
